Company Profile


With more than 120 operations and approximately 20,000 employees worldwide, Precision Castparts Corp. is the market leader in manufacturing large, complex structural investment castings, airfoil castings, forged components, aerostructures and highly engineered, critical fasteners for aerospace applications. In addition, we are the leading producer of airfoil castings for the industrial gas turbine market. We also manufacture extruded seamless pipe, fittings, and forgings for power generation and oil & gas applications; commercial and military airframe aerostructures; and metal alloys and other materials for the casting and forging industries. With such critical applications, we insist on quality and dependability - not just in the materials and products we make, but in the people we recruit.

PCC is relentless in its dedication to being a high-quality, low-cost and on-time producer; delivering the highest value to its customers while continually pursuing strategic, profitable growth.

In 2016, Berkshire Hathaway, led by Chairman and CEO Warren E. Buffett, acquired Precision Castparts Corp.






Position Summary


JOB FUNCTION:

Responsible for performing a variety of administrative duties associated with supporting the plant's Human resource functions. Responsible for administrating AAP/EEO program, employee benefits, ADP Human Resources software, file management and training. Also assists the Manager of Human Resources in administrating employee relations programs.

SPECIFIC RESPONSIBILITIES:

Responsible for conducting, administering, developing, implementing, processing and evaluating all company benefit plans and the mailroom. Responsible for ADP Human Resources/Payroll software system. Areas of responsibility include, but are not limited to:

  1. Handles employee counseling and advising concerned personnel, providing detail as required to avoid misunderstanding and secure acceptance. Participate in investigation of problems. Complaints, conditions probationary follow-up provide information and foundation for management determinations relative to applicable discipline action, possible conflicts, potential liability, employee reactions, etc.

  1. Conduct communications meetings, forms committees, establishes schedules as required or necessary to fulfill assigned responsibilities. Assume additional, attend various seminars, training sessions and meetings to establish effective contacts for information exchange on wages and benefits updates and improve personal skills, growth and promotability.

  1. Employee Benefits. Accidental death and dismemberment, group life, accident and sickness benefit, medical and dental group benefit plan, express scripts prescription drug plan, PCC Pension Plan, PCC Savings Plans.

  1. Employment for hourly and Non-Exempt salaried employees. Employee orientation, all phases of OSHA reporting and record keeping. Affirmative Action Plan/EEO, Family Medical Leave Act (FMLA), Tuition Reimbursement Plan, Safety Glasses, Safety Shoes, Worker's Compensation and First Aid to injured employees.

  1. Coordinates company functions such as Service Awards, Christmas Party, etc.

  1. Gives Human Resource related advice to all levels of employees/management.

EDUCATION:

BS Degree in Human Resources Management or related field; or post high school education and experience in Human Resources management. HR certification preferred but not required.

EXPERIENCE:

3 to 5 years experience in Human Resources management in a manufacturing environment.
